Bangalore: Financial Technologies India (FTIL), a provider of trading technology and development of multi-asset financial markets, has selected Aegisoft's Client Simulator to test FTIL's FIX-based trading gateway, a key component within its exchange trading ecosystem. FTIL's FIX gateway adaptor is connected with 12 exchanges and is adaptable with all the leading international exchanges in the world. Dewang Neralla, Co-founder and Director (Technology), FTIL said, "In order to ensure that we are able to handle complex scenarios in our FIX gateway, we have selected Aegisoft's Client Simulator. I am sure Client Simulator from Aegisoft will enhance testing capabilities of our FIX gateway, while at the same time will help us in assisting exchange independent software vendor (ISVs) as well as exchange members with better and faster trouble shooting." Stan Adelman, President, Aegisoft said, "We are pleased that a world leader in trading technology and exchange business like FTIL has selected our Client Simulator. I am sure that our partnership will be useful for FTIL to define new benchmarks in FIX gateway and offer futuristic trading technology solutions to the global financial markets." Client Simulator acts as a fully-featured simulation of buy-side clients for testing inbound FIX order flow. Client Simulator reduces development and QA cycles so that customers can release their trading system faster and deliver the highest quality software.
